The Leeds manager offered his verdict on Arteta’s progress at Arsenal ahead of Sunday’s clash in the Premier League.

Marcelo Bielsa has praised his Arsenal counterpart Mikel Arteta for never losing his team’s identity despite the struggles this season has brought.

Arteta has experienced a difficult first full campaign as a manager after an impressive start. The Gunners are out of the FA Cup and sit only 11th in the Premier League, a point behind Sunday’s opponents Leeds.

The two sides previously settled for a 0-0 draw at Elland Road in November after Nicolas Pepe’s dismissal left Arsenal down to 10-men.

“I think he’s a great coach,” Bielsa said on Arteta in his pre-match conference.

“His team have never lost their identity. They have different types of players for the same positions which demands knowledge of the style.

“We have to bear in mind that in that game they played half the game a player down so they were at a disadvantage, so any analysis made would not be a balanced one.

“We had so many shots, so one of the secrets to winning the game would be to increase our efficiency.”

Arsenal and Leeds will meet at the Emirates Stadium on Sunday evening.
